Abstract
This paper focuses on middle school English classroom teaching under the integration of information technology. With the development of information technology, it has become a trend to integrate with English teaching in middle schools, but there are frequent problems in practice. In order to explore the effective teaching innovation path, this paper analyzes the current situation of integration through literature research and other methods, and finds that there are some problems such as teachers' insufficient application ability of information technology and uneven allocation of resources. Based on this, this paper clearly aims at improving students' comprehensive English application ability, autonomous learning ability and cross-cultural communication awareness and ability, and puts forward the teaching innovation principle of student-centered, scientific, innovative and practical. Furthermore, this study explores innovative paths from the aspects of creating situations by using multimedia resources, expanding resources by means of online platforms, and using information technology tools to carry out interactive teaching. This aims to improve the quality of English teaching in middle schools, provide a useful reference for the deep integration of information technology and English teaching in middle schools, and help students improve their comprehensive English literacy.
